This image captures a serene view within what appears to be a traditional Chinese temple or cultural complex, likely in Guangzhou, China, given the location context. The central and most prominent subject is a tall, dark-colored, multi-tiered pagoda-like structure, possibly a censer or decorative tower. It is constructed from a dark material, likely metal such as cast iron or bronze, and features intricate relief patterns on each of its numerous square tiers. The structure tapers towards a golden, ornate finial at its apex. It rests on a substantial grey stone pedestal, which is also elaborately carved with decorative elements, including a prominent design of interlocking circles on its side, and floral or geometric motifs along its edges. In the background, a traditional Chinese temple building is visible with distinctive green-tiled, multi-eaved roofs and red support pillars. Lush green trees and foliage frame the scene, particularly in the upper left and behind the temple structure. Through the trees, a taller, more modern-looking building with a reddish hue can be partially seen in the distant background. Near the temple entrance, a bright red lantern hangs, and various other objects are scattered on the ground, including what appears to be a blue glass sculpture, metal containers, and possibly a bonsai plant. The overall scene suggests an overcast day, with diffused lighting and no direct sunlight. There are no people visible, and the setting appears quiet and contemplative. Visible text includes some Chinese characters on a small red sign near the base of the pagoda-like structure and on a wooden plaque or scroll within the temple building. However, these characters are too small and indistinct to be legibly deciphered.
